A. Morell

    A. Morell has been writing for enjoyment for the past decade, transitioning from a past aspiration of becoming a professional chef to exploring the world of authorship. Despite lacking formal creative writing training, she embraces an improvisational approach to her craft. Her narratives often revolve around charming characters and their journeys toward happiness and escapism.

    Immunomodulation by Intravenous Immunoglobulin
    • 1993

      This work provides a comprehensive review of the role of intravenous immunoglobulins in a wide range of immune-related diseases. Over 20 research workers from America and Europe together examine many important aspects of this subject and, in particular, assess the role of immunoglobulins in the treatment of asthma and allergy, autoimmune disorders, juvenile arthritis and recurrent pregnancy loss.
